Temple
covers the eastern fringes of , including Boudhanath, also known as Boudha. It is home to one of the largest Buddhist stupas in the world, built during the 5th century AD.

Hotel
The Hyatt Regency Hotel in , , is an urban five-star resort located near the Boudhanath stupa. The hotel, opened in 2000, is built in the traditional Newar architecture on 37 acres of land.

Hotel
Dwarika's Hotel is a luxury hotel in , , located in the Battisputali neighborhood. The hotel is a collection of traditional heritage Newari houses centered around courtyards.
